Guwahati, Nov 13 : The Assamese community in Austin celebrated Diwali this year with an emotional tribute to late music legend Zubeen Garg. Organised by Luitporia – Axom in Austin, the event turned the festival of lights into a celebration of memories and music.
At the centre of the gathering stood a tribute table illuminated with diyas and decorated with flowers, Assamese gamusa, and framed photographs of Zubeen da. Handwritten messages in Assamese and English adorned the space, reflecting the community’s enduring love for the beloved singer.
The evening featured a touching group performance of Mayabini, followed by cultural dances and musical renditions of Zubeen’s iconic songs. The atmosphere brimmed with nostalgia as attendees remembered the artist whose voice defined generations of Assamese listeners.
As part of the tribute, Luitporia will host a community screening of Zubeen Garg’s final film Roi Roi Binale on November 16, 2025, at 10:30 am at SouthWest Theater, Austin, Texas. The event is open to all and aims to celebrate the singer’s lasting artistic legacy.
“This Diwali was about keeping his spirit alive,” said a member of Luitporia, echoing the shared emotion of the evening.
